Discharge

Discharge is a court order that eliminates the obligation to repay qualifying debts after the Chapter 7 process. It means most unsecured debts are wiped out and creditors can no longer pursue collection. Some debts like certain taxes, student loans, or domestic support may not be discharged. The discharge typically takes effect after the final meeting with the court or trustee, marking a fresh financial start.

Liquidation

Liquidation refers to the sale of non-exempt assets to repay creditors under Chapter 7. In Illinois, individuals may protect essential property through exemptions. The trustee oversees asset liquidation and distribution, while you maintain control of exempt assets. Liquidation aims to satisfy unsecured claims while enabling a fresh start.

Bankruptcy Trustee

A bankruptcy trustee is a court-appointed professional who administers your Chapter 7 case, reviews assets, and ensures creditor claims are properly handled. The trustee may sell non-exempt property and oversee distributions.

Prepare for 341 Meeting

The 341 meeting, or creditors’ meeting, gives you a chance to answer questions under oath about your finances. We prepare you for this appearance, review the agenda, and help you respond clearly to trustee inquiries to support a successful outcome.
